D The load on either the front or rear axle resulting from
distribution of the gross vehicle weight on both axles must
not exceed the Gross Axle Weight Rating (GAWR) listed on
the Certification Label.

D The trailer cargo load should be distributed so that the
tongue load is 9 to 11 % of the total trailer weight, not
exceeding the maximum of 90 kg (200 lb.).

D Never load the trailer with more weight in the back than in
the front. About 60 % of the trailer load should be in the
front half of the trailer and the remaining 40 % in the rear.
